POSITION DESCRIPTION:  

Applies analytic techniques in the evaluation of program/project objectives. Analyzes requirements, status, budget, and schedules. Performs management, technical, and business case analyses. Collects, completes, organizes, and interprets data relating to aircraft/weapon/project acquisition and product programs. Tracks program/project status and schedules. Applies Government-instituted processes for documentation, change control management and data management. 


Provides analysis to support disclosure decisions in support of FMS, International Cooperative Programs, and foreign national access to IT systems. Provide support in developing and implementing disclosure and release ability decisions, providing recommendations for release. Review program documentation prior to release to foreign governments. Develop documentation in accordance with U.S. Government technology transfer policy. Provide analysis to support Government assistance to Industry for export compliance/license/exemption utilization. Monitor compliance with existing U.S. Government policy and regulations for current programs and develop required documentation for future phases of international programs. Coordinate engineering review of data for release to foreign nationals. Assist in resolving disclosure questions and issues. Oversee tracking and ensure quality of data reviewed for release to foreign nationals. Provide support for management of foreign national visits. Develop, manage, and staff Technology Assessment/Control Plans.
